Employment Statistics
28,767 residents are over the age of 16 and 15,891 people are in labor force. Among them, 15,880 people are in civilian labor force and 11 are in armed labor force. 14,540 people are employed and the unemployment rate is 8.40%.

Average Income and Health Insurance
The average household income is $50,260 for the 13,901 households in Marion Community Schools area, Indiana. The average income of a single worker is $20,886. 30,933 people have a health insurance and the health insurance coverage rate is 91.15%.
Housing
There are 16,693 housing units in Marion Community Schools area, Indiana with 13,901 units (83.27%) occupied. 8,497 houses (61.13%) are occupied by owner and 5,404 houses (38.87%) are rented. The average housing value is $78,100 and the average rental cost is $681. 138 houses (0.83%) were newly built in 2014 or later and 5,011 houses (30.02%) were built in 1949 or earlier.
